In 1958, Heuga, which has since been acquired by Interface
invented carpet tile. Three decades ago, we built the modular floorcovering
category in North America. Today, we are the leader in that category worldwide.
Technologically advanced, aesthetically pleasing, and environmentally sound,
Interface modular floorcoverings give customers flexibility to change and style
that lasts.

Interface Flooring Systems’ Entropy® carpet tile is inspired by nature and
based on biomimicry the concept that natural systems can guide the
design of man-made products. Entropy's nondirectional pattern provides reduced
installation waste, accepts change gracefully, and extends the lifecycle of an
installation. Entropy introduced a whole new product category - i2 - and
we have subsequently launched over 100 additional i2 products.

In Europe, our Heuga® brand remains a top choice for mid-market commercial
use. Two of Heuga's best selling styles were introduced in 1979 and have since
sold more than 65 million square meters.
